+#include <gtest/gtest.h>
+
+extern "C" int testBmp(int yuv, int noyuvpad, int autoalloc);
+extern "C" int testThreeByte444(int yuv, int noyuvpad, int autoalloc);
+extern "C" int testFourByte444(int yuv, int noyuvpad, int autoalloc);
+extern "C" int testThreeByte422(int yuv, int noyuvpad, int autoalloc);
+extern "C" int testFourByte422(int yuv, int noyuvpad, int autoalloc);
+extern "C" int testThreeByte420(int yuv, int noyuvpad, int autoalloc);
+extern "C" int testFourByte420(int yuv, int noyuvpad, int autoalloc);
+extern "C" int testThreeByte440(int yuv, int noyuvpad, int autoalloc);
+extern "C" int testFourByte440(int yuv, int noyuvpad, int autoalloc);
+extern "C" int testThreeByte411(int yuv, int noyuvpad, int autoalloc);
+extern "C" int testFourByte411(int yuv, int noyuvpad, int autoalloc);
+extern "C" int testOnlyGray(int yuv, int noyuvpad, int autoalloc);
+extern "C" int testThreeByteGray(int yuv, int noyuvpad, int autoalloc);
+extern "C" int testFourByteGray(int yuv, int noyuvpad, int autoalloc);
+extern "C" int testBufSize(int yuv, int noyuvpad, int autoalloc);
+extern "C" int testYUVOnlyRGB444(int noyuvpad, int autoalloc);
+extern "C" int testYUVOnlyRGB422(int noyuvpad, int autoalloc);
+extern "C" int testYUVOnlyRGB420(int noyuvpad, int autoalloc);
+extern "C" int testYUVOnlyRGB440(int noyuvpad, int autoalloc);
+extern "C" int testYUVOnlyRGB411(int noyuvpad, int autoalloc);
+extern "C" int testYUVOnlyRGBGray(int noyuvpad, int autoalloc);
+extern "C" int testYUVOnlyGrayGray(int noyuvpad, int autoalloc);
+
+const int YUV = 1;
+const int NO_YUV = 0;
+const int NO_YUV_PAD = 1;
+const int YUV_PAD = 0;
+const int AUTO_ALLOC = 1;
+const int NO_AUTO_ALLOC = 0;
+
+class TJUnitTest : public
+ ::testing::TestWithParam<std::tuple<int, int, int>> {};
+
+TEST_P(TJUnitTest, BMP) {
+ EXPECT_EQ(testBmp(std::get<0>(GetParam()),
+ std::get<1>(GetParam()),
+ std::get<2>(GetParam())), 0);
+}
+
+TEST_P(TJUnitTest, ThreeByte444) {
+ EXPECT_EQ(testThreeByte444(std::get<0>(GetParam()),
+ std::get<1>(GetParam()),
+ std::get<2>(GetParam())), 0);
+}
+
+TEST_P(TJUnitTest, FourByte444) {
+ EXPECT_EQ(testFourByte444(std::get<0>(GetParam()),
+ std::get<1>(GetParam()),
+ std::get<2>(GetParam())), 0);
+}
+
+TEST_P(TJUnitTest, ThreeByte422) {
+ EXPECT_EQ(testThreeByte422(std::get<0>(GetParam()),
+ std::get<1>(GetParam()),
+ std::get<2>(GetParam())), 0);
+}
+
+TEST_P(TJUnitTest, FourByte422) {
+ EXPECT_EQ(testFourByte422(std::get<0>(GetParam()),
+ std::get<1>(GetParam()),
+ std::get<2>(GetParam())), 0);
+}
+
+TEST_P(TJUnitTest, ThreeByte420) {
+ EXPECT_EQ(testThreeByte420(std::get<0>(GetParam()),
+ std::get<1>(GetParam()),
+ std::get<2>(GetParam())), 0);
+}
+
+TEST_P(TJUnitTest, FourByte420) {
+ EXPECT_EQ(testFourByte420(std::get<0>(GetParam()),
+ std::get<1>(GetParam()),
+ std::get<2>(GetParam())), 0);
+}
+
+TEST_P(TJUnitTest, ThreeByte440) {
+ EXPECT_EQ(testThreeByte440(std::get<0>(GetParam()),
+ std::get<1>(GetParam()),
+ std::get<2>(GetParam())), 0);
+}
+
+TEST_P(TJUnitTest, FourByte440) {
+ EXPECT_EQ(testFourByte440(std::get<0>(GetParam()),
+ std::get<1>(GetParam()),
+ std::get<2>(GetParam())), 0);
+}
+
+TEST_P(TJUnitTest, ThreeByte411) {
+ EXPECT_EQ(testThreeByte411(std::get<0>(GetParam()),
+ std::get<1>(GetParam()),
+ std::get<2>(GetParam())), 0);
+}
+
+TEST_P(TJUnitTest, FourByte411) {
+ EXPECT_EQ(testFourByte411(std::get<0>(GetParam()),
+ std::get<1>(GetParam()),
+ std::get<2>(GetParam())), 0);
+}
+
+TEST_P(TJUnitTest, OnlyGray) {
+ EXPECT_EQ(testOnlyGray(std::get<0>(GetParam()),
+ std::get<1>(GetParam()),
+ std::get<2>(GetParam())), 0);
+}
+
+TEST_P(TJUnitTest, ThreeByteGray) {
+ EXPECT_EQ(testThreeByteGray(std::get<0>(GetParam()),
+ std::get<1>(GetParam()),
+ std::get<2>(GetParam())), 0);
+}
+
+TEST_P(TJUnitTest, FourByteGray) {
+ EXPECT_EQ(testFourByteGray(std::get<0>(GetParam()),
+ std::get<1>(GetParam()),
+ std::get<2>(GetParam())), 0);
+}
+
+TEST_P(TJUnitTest, BufSize) {
+ EXPECT_EQ(testBufSize(std::get<0>(GetParam()),
+ std::get<1>(GetParam()),
+ std::get<2>(GetParam())), 0);
+}
+
+INSTANTIATE_TEST_SUITE_P(
+ TJUnitTests,
+ TJUnitTest,
+ ::testing::Values(std::make_tuple(NO_YUV, YUV_PAD, NO_AUTO_ALLOC),
+ std::make_tuple(NO_YUV, YUV_PAD, AUTO_ALLOC),
+ std::make_tuple(NO_YUV, NO_YUV_PAD, NO_AUTO_ALLOC),
+ std::make_tuple(NO_YUV, NO_YUV_PAD, AUTO_ALLOC),
+ std::make_tuple(YUV, YUV_PAD, NO_AUTO_ALLOC),
+ std::make_tuple(YUV, YUV_PAD, AUTO_ALLOC),
+ std::make_tuple(YUV, NO_YUV_PAD, NO_AUTO_ALLOC),
+ std::make_tuple(YUV, NO_YUV_PAD, AUTO_ALLOC)));
+
+class TJUnitTestYUV : public ::testing::TestWithParam<std::tuple<int, int>> {};
+
+TEST_P(TJUnitTestYUV, YUVOnlyRGB444) {
+ EXPECT_EQ(testYUVOnlyRGB444(std::get<0>(GetParam()),
+ std::get<1>(GetParam())), 0);
+}
+
+TEST_P(TJUnitTestYUV, YUVOnlyRGB422) {
+ EXPECT_EQ(testYUVOnlyRGB422(std::get<0>(GetParam()),
+ std::get<1>(GetParam())), 0);
+}
+
+TEST_P(TJUnitTestYUV, YUVOnlyRGB420) {
+ EXPECT_EQ(testYUVOnlyRGB420(std::get<0>(GetParam()),
+ std::get<1>(GetParam())), 0);
+}
+
+TEST_P(TJUnitTestYUV, YUVOnlyRGB440) {
+ EXPECT_EQ(testYUVOnlyRGB440(std::get<0>(GetParam()),
+ std::get<1>(GetParam())), 0);
+}
+
+TEST_P(TJUnitTestYUV, YUVOnlyRGB411) {
+ EXPECT_EQ(testYUVOnlyRGB411(std::get<0>(GetParam()),
+ std::get<1>(GetParam())), 0);
+}
+
+TEST_P(TJUnitTestYUV, YUVOnlyRGBGray) {
+ EXPECT_EQ(testYUVOnlyRGBGray(std::get<0>(GetParam()),
+ std::get<1>(GetParam())), 0);
+}
+
+TEST_P(TJUnitTestYUV, YUVOnlyGrayGray) {
+ EXPECT_EQ(testYUVOnlyGrayGray(std::get<0>(GetParam()),
+ std::get<1>(GetParam())), 0);
+}
+
+INSTANTIATE_TEST_SUITE_P(
+ TJUnitTestsYUV,
+ TJUnitTestYUV,
+ ::testing::Values(std::make_tuple(YUV_PAD, NO_AUTO_ALLOC),
+ std::make_tuple(YUV_PAD, AUTO_ALLOC),
+ std::make_tuple(NO_YUV_PAD, NO_AUTO_ALLOC),
+ std::make_tuple(NO_YUV_PAD, AUTO_ALLOC)));
